The Special Adviser on Public Affairs to the presidential candidate of the Labour Party ahead of the 2023 election, Katch Ononuju, has said that Nigerian youths who make up 72% of voters are on the ballot through Peter Obi.

 

Newsonline reports that Onunuju said the support of the former governor of Anambra State by the youths of the country is a movement as a result of what the youths have been put through by the ruling class.

 

Ononuju added that Peter Obi’s competence and trustworthy attributes were responsible for the support he enjoys from the youths of Nigeria who see him as one they can hold accountable.

 

In a series of tweets on his Twitter handle, Ononuju said, “Youths are supporting Peter Obi because he’s the most competent and trustworthy candidate and the only one amongst the candidates that we can hold accountable. “The youths who constitute 72% of Nigeria’s voting population are on the ballot through Peter Obi because a new Nigeria is possible. No other political party enjoys the trust of the youths like Peter Obi
Peter Obi has been employed by the youths to provide a face to their organic masquerade, Peter Obi has invited the Labour Party to provide a political platform upon which the youths movement can be anchored upon for political legitimacy as opposed to their street marches.”

 

The special adviser of public affairs to the former governor of Anambra State, called on Nigerians to cast their votes for the Labour Party presidential candidate.

 

He said the presidential candidates of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) and the ALl Progressives Congress (APC), Atiku Abubakar and Bola Ahmed Tinubu respectively were responsible for Buhari’s win in 2015.

 

He further urged voters to ignore ‘new lies’ they (Atiku and Tinubu) may put up to be elected in the 2023 election.

 

“Atiku and Tinubu packaged Buhari in 2015 as messiah, ignore their new lies. if you want to predict their future behavior, study their past as they are Siamese twins. Tinubu & Atiku are two sides of the same coin,” he added.
